Maoist Encounter: 7 Killed in Chhattisgarh Operation

Brief by Shorts91 Newsdesk / 05:06am on 24 May 2024,Friday India

Seven Maoists were killed in an encounter with security forces in Chhattisgarh's Narayanpur and Bijapur districts on Thursday. Acting on a tip, a joint team of around 1,000 personnel from the Bastar Fighters, District Reserve Guards, and Special Task Force launched an operation in the Abujhmad forest area. The Maoists opened fire, leading to intermittent firing throughout the day. Upon advancing, the forces found the bodies of seven Maoists, dressed in PLGA uniforms, along with their weapons. The encounter took place 40 kilometers from Dantewada district headquarters, marking a significant success for the security forces.
